🎶 Jin's Solo Comeback, Confirmed for May
On April 14, a BigHit Music representative told Dispatch:
"Jin is preparing a new solo album set for release in May. More details will be announced soon."
This marks his first comeback in 6 months. Jin's last solo release, Happy, dropped in November 2024 and debuted at No. 4 on the Billboard 200, proving his massive global impact.
📈 A Billboard Power Player
- Happy charted at No. 2 on Billboard's World Albums
- Reached No. 3 on Top Album Sales
- Title track Running Wild peaked at No. 53 on Billboard Hot 100 and No. 1 on Digital Song Sales
Other tracks like I'll Be There, Heart on the Window, Another Level, and Till I Reach You also entered Billboard Global Excl. U.S. — Jin basically lined up the charts with his vocals alone.
In Korea, the album ranked 20th on Hanteo's annual chart, making Jin the highest-ranked soloist of the year — even during military hiatus.
🧨 From Flame Runner to Netflix Star
Even while serving, Jin stayed booked and busy:
- He served as torchbearer for the 2024 Paris Summer Olympics
- Hosted a solo fan meeting and continued to attract major CF deals
- Showcased his humor and charm in BTS' reality spin-off Run Jin!
- And recently joined Netflix's Wild Kian's Inn, a chaotic guesthouse reality show that topped Korea's most-watched chart — even beating When Life Gives You Tangerines 🍊
His chemistry with Kian84 and Ji Ye-eun was sibling-level sweet, and his multi-talented "perfect staff" role had viewers raving.
